Bono Regional Chairman of the New Patriotic Party (NPP), Kwame Baffoe Agyei, popularly known as Abronye, has responded to a petition by the party’s national leadership to the Disciplinary Committee (DC) to question him on some actions.

NPP General Secretary, Justin Kodua Frimpong, in a letter signed on Tuesday, September 30, 2025, said Abronye has indulged in “series of actions deemed not only unbecoming of a member of the Party but also gravely detrimental to the image, unity, and integrity of the organisation.”

Among the key concerns raised in the petition include the defamation of a senior party member, where he is said to have publicly insulted a 2028 flag bearer hopeful of the party, Kennedy Ohene Agyapong.

In Abronye’s response issued Tuesday, September 30, he expressed his readiness to appear before the DC to respond to what he describes at the “antichrist actions and inactions” of the former Assin Central lawmaker.

“I hereby write to indicate my full preparedness and willingness to appear before the Committee to comprehensively lay bare and substantiate the antichrist actions and inactions of Hon. Kennedy Agyapong, which has undermined the cohesion and integrity of our Party.”

He requested that the Committee’s sitting with him be made public just as his referral was, for every rank and file of the party to witness the proceedings.

“Since the referral was made public, I therefore propose that the sittings of the Committee be conducted openly and broadcast live, so that the rank and file of our noble Party may have the opportunity to witness, at first hand, the manifest antichrist posture and conduct of Hon. Kennedy Agyapong,” the statement indicated.
